The global Ultra-Pure Water Market is estimated to be valued at USD 3 billion in 2026 and is expected to grow at a CAGR of 11.1% to reach USD 6.8 billion by 2034.

Market Overview

The Ultra-Pure Water (UPW) market is experiencing a surge in demand, driven by its critical role in a wide range of industries where impurities can have a detrimental impact on processes and product quality. UPW, characterized by extremely low levels of contaminants, is essential for industries like semiconductors, pharmaceuticals, electronics, and power generation, where the purity of water is paramount.

The year 2025 has seen a significant transformation in the UPW market, characterized by advancements in purification technologies, the expansion of applications into new sectors, and a growing focus on sustainability. The demand for ultra-pure water, driven by advancements in semiconductor manufacturing, the expansion of the p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ries, and the need for high-purity water in power generation and other industrial processes, is propelling the market forward. Looking ahead to 2026, the UPW market is poised for continued growth, fueled by technological advancements, increased demand from high-tech industries, and a growing emphasis on sustainable and environmentally responsible production practices.

Latest Trends

Advancements in Water Purification Technologies

The development of new and innovative water purification technologies, such as reverse osmosis (RO), electrodialysis reversal (EDR), and ultrafiltration, is enabling the production of ultra-pure water with even lower levels of impurities, meeting the stringent requirements of advanced applications.

Focus on Trace Impurity Control

The industry is prioritizing the control of trace impurities, including metals, organic compounds, and particulate matter, to meet the demanding purity specifications of critical applications in semiconductors and pharmaceuticals.

Emphasis on Sustainability

Manufacturers are adopting sustainable production practices, minimizing waste generation, reducing energy consumption, and exploring alternative water sources to minimize environmental impact.

Driving Forces Propelling Future Growth

Growth of the Semiconductor Industry

The ongoing expansion of the semiconductor industry, driven by the demand for advanced microchips and integrated circuits, is driving the need for high-purity water in wafer cleaning, etching, and other critical manufacturing processes.

Expansion of the Pharmaceutical and Biotechnology Industries

The rapid growth of the pharmaceutical and biotechnology industries, with increasing demand for advanced drugs, vaccines, and biotherapeutics, is driving the use of ultra-pure water in drug manufacturing, formulation, and research.

Advancements in Power Generation and Industrial Processes

The development of new and efficient power generation technologies, along with the increasing demand for high-purity water in various industrial processes, is creating a need for UPW in these sectors.

Challenges

High Production Costs

The production of ultra-pure water requires specialized equipment and processes, resulting in higher production costs compared to conventional water treatment methods.

Strict Quality Control

Maintaining the stringent purity standards required for UPW necessitates rigorous quality control measures, adding to the complexity and cost of production.

Environmental Concerns and Regulations

The treatment and disposal of wastewater from UPW production can raise environmental concerns, leading to stricter regulations and requiring manufacturers to adopt environmentally responsible practices.
